The employees are great, the services suspect. I received an ad to attend a sale and buy a car at 1.99% interest. I purchased the vehicle for $19,000 and requested financing or $10,000 and was turned down. I offered to secure the loan with my personal cash (at the increased rate of 2.99%) and was turned down for the auto loan but had to pay 4.04% while borrowing my own money. I have 12 credit cards with over $50,000 limit and less than $500 balance. Excellent credit rating but was turned down by 1st United for a card. I deposited $400 cash in the ATM and 1st United did not post and took 4 days to find my cash. They have moved to more machine interactions and less people. I prefer people over machines that take jobs and cannot respond to problems. It is the customer oriented people employed who have prevented me from transferring elsewhere. (I have opened accounts elsewhere where I am treated like a good customer by having tellers, approved credit cards, give me veteran rewards and approve my loans).
